Q. A balanced delta-connected load with a per-phase impedance of 30+j10  is connected in parallel with a balanced wye-connected load with a per phase impedance of 40-j10 . This load combination is connected to a balanced three-phase supply through three conductors, each of which has a resistance of 0.4. The line-to-line voltage at the terminals of the load combination is measured to be 2000 V. Determine the power in kW:

(a) Delivered to the delta-connected load.

(b) Delivered to the wye-connected load.

(c) Lost in the line conductors.
